IniziaInizia gratis

Uno per qualcuno, uno per tutti

Puoi usare le funzioni if_any() e if_all() con i verbi helper di select() per verificare se le condizioni sono soddisfatte su alcune o tutte le colonne. Lavorerai di nuovo con imf_data per restituire diversi sottoinsiemi di righe in base a varie condizioni numeriche. Qui ti concentrerai sulla ricerca degli anni in cui importazioni ed esportazioni sono aumentate o diminuite rispetto all'anno precedente.

Ricorda che la funzione between() in dplyr è utile per specificare un intervallo di valori (da uno all'altro).

Questo esercizio fa parte del corso

Programmare con dplyr

Visualizza il corso

Esercizio pratico interattivo

Prova a risolvere questo esercizio completando il codice di esempio.

# Rows with less than 0 for any "perc_change" ending columns
imf_data %>%
  filter(___(.cols = ___, 
             .fns = ~ ___) %>% 
  select(country, year, ends_with("perc_change"))
Modifica ed esegui il codice